22 new homes to be delivered at former Blayney fire station

The homes are being designed for older people and those with specific needs.

New plans have been unveiled for the former fire station site in Castleblayney.

Monaghan County Council say they will deliver 22 new homes on the site which includes the yard and neighbouring protected structure.

The homes are being designed for older people and those with specific needs. They will be made up of 1 and 2 bed accessible properties.

The vision includes a shared community space, landscaped recreational areas, and on-site parking.

Leas Cathaoirleach of Monaghan County Council, Peter Conlon said he was very proud to launch this housing project in the heart of Castleblaney. He said there was a great need social housing made of up for 1 and 2 bed properties in the county and this was a very much needed development for Castleblayney.
